How they compare

Greece currently reports 3.2% against 2.8% in Latvia, a difference of 0.4%.

That makes Greece's figure about 1.1 times Latvia's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 21 shared years of data; in 1995 it was Latvia ahead.

Greece ranks 88th and Latvia ranks 90th of 120 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Greece averaged higher in 1 and Latvia in 3.

Head to head by decade

Decade Greece Latvia Difference Ahead
1990s 5.8% 35.5% 29.7% Latvia
2000s 2.2% 14.2% 11.9% Latvia
2010s 7.2% 8.3% 1.1% Latvia
2020s 3.9% 2.8% 1.1% Greece

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
